National Ryan Day is a celebration dedicated to honoring individuals named Ryan and recognizing the cultural impact of this popular name. It’s a day for people to celebrate the Ryans in their lives, from famous celebrities to friends and family members.

History
The name Ryan, derived from the Irish surname Ó Riain meaning ‘descendant of Rian,’ gained significant popularity in English-speaking countries during the 1970s. The celebration began organically through social media, with people sharing stories and appreciation for notable Ryans.

Observed
People celebrate by organizing Ryan-themed parties, watching movies starring famous Ryans, and sharing appreciation posts on social media. Some organize Ryan look-alike contests and trivia games centered around famous Ryans.
